Gorge FC v Gordon Head Nov 25


Gorge FC 3 - 0 Gordon Head







A chilling breeze penetrated to the core. Fingers numb, toes aching, but the game goes on. Snow begins to fall 15 minutes into the game and repeatedly stops and starts again testing our fortitude.

Where in the world is Tom Bridger? Having dominated the previous GHSA match with a hat-trick, the Gorge squad was anxious to keep his momentum going with out him.

T minus 10 before the game, Evan Xavier and Ryan L collide in warm-ups to leave a bluish bump on Ryan's eye bone.

At the 20 minute mark, GHSA takes a shot and Mateus deflects it wide, but the charging opposition acquired possession and DRILLED it at the net, only to "ring it off the wood-work" and watch it go out of bounds.

25 minutes into the game Quinn sends Jordy up the field. Dodging and "schooling" a number of defenders, Jordy dashes forward. The keeper lunges and falls to the ground, but Jordy pulls the ball wide to the right and sends it home for the first goal of the game.

Moments later, David R. in a full run, is hit in mid stride and is spun around in mid-air like a ballerina. Very elegant. "A" for form.

76 minutes into regulation play, Russel places a corner kick to Quinn who has his first opportunity of the season to head the ball between the posts for the second goal.

At 86 minutes in, Quinn launches another another howitzer from the 20 yard line and scores goal number 3 to conclude the scoring events.
